HRS §481M-9

Breaking this law counts as a deceptive act

If anyone breaks the rules in this chapter, the law treats it as an unfair or deceptive act. This matters because such acts are covered by another law about unfair practices. It does not list specific penalties here.

The statute, as written — Unfair or deceptive acts or practices

Any person who violates this chapter shall be deemed to have engaged in an unfair or deceptive act or practice within the meaning of section 480-2.
